During our synthetic programme to convert 4-isoxazolylthioureas 3 into the corresponding carbodiimides 5, a side reaction leading to the hitherto unknown 2-aminooxazole-4-carbonitriles 6 was observed.By selecting appropriate reaction conditions, it was possible to improve the yields of the carbodiimides 5 as well as of the novel oxazole-carbonitriles 6 at will, thus allowing the synthesis of 6 to be conducted in very good yields.To overcome the difficulty of isolating unstable carbodiimides, the synthesis of 6 is best carried out in a one-pot procedure.A limited mechanistics study showed that the formation of 6 proceeds via 5 as the only intermediate.The stability of the N=C=N bonds against base attack (depending strongly on both sterical hindrance and electronic-density factors) forms the only limitation of this new synthetic pathway to oxazole-4-carbonitriles.
